## Runbook — PayLoop Retry Release

New folks: idempotency keys prevent duplicate charges when the retry worker replays failed payments. Never change key derivation mid-release; do it behind a flag. Before deploying the retry service, confirm staging replays are clean, then sign the release bundle with the key shown below.

deploy key for kagup-bawig: bky9_ZMq28eTw9

Hey plugin authors — welcome to the Routlet dispatch API. Our driver-assignment heuristic scores each candidate by proximity, idle time, and recent acceptance rate, then your plugin can nudge the final ranking. Don't fight the base scores too hard or assignments get thrashy. To test against live-ish data, you'll use the sandbox replay vault, which you unlock with the passphrase given right below.

vault phrase of tagag-yadup = ralys-caseth-novys-istael

Subject: Template rendering perf — new owner

Hi support folks,

Quick heads-up: ownership of the Quillback template rendering performance work is changing hands. Most of the slow-preview complaints you've been logging trace back to the partial-compilation cache, and there's a fix in flight for next release. Until then, keep tagging tickets with render-perf so we can track volume. For escalations, anything that can't wait for the weekly triage should go straight to the new owner, named below.

signatory, kawif-hagug: Ulador Gilax

Heads up: the Fernwick report-export tests keep failing on the nightly runner because it boots in a different timezone than staging. The exports stamp local midnight, so date boundaries shift by a day. Quick fix is pinning the runner to UTC. If it reoccurs, compare against the trace token below.

build token for tajeg-bajep: htk14_409ba9df6b8acb